December 11, "Continental Moon Set"

Today I wanted to paint the big moon over the Continental Divide. I love the difference between the painting and the photo. When I took the photo the sun was just coming up so the upper part of the sky was pinkish. By the time I put the sky in the sun was a little higher and made the pink move down and the blue go up. It's a little reminder to me of how fast a scene changes as I paint.
